Listened from 1302-1408 ut. Local sunrise 1407 ut. With Jupiter bright in the Eastern sky this morning TP's were fairly good. 3 Japanese second tier stations and Tahiti & Taiwan mixing on 738 kHz. Conditions improved 15 minutes before sunrise. 567 JAPAN, Sapporo, JOIK NHK1 1356 weak signal // JOAK 594. 09/29/2015 594 JAPAN, Tokyo, JOAK NHK1 1303 weak signal with woman in Japanese. 1327 good signal. 09/29/2015 603 REPUBLIC OF KOREA, Seoul, HLSA KBS2 1358 weak signal with male speaker. 09/29/2015 639 CHINA, CNR1 1359 very weak signal. Sounded like 5 pips 1 tone at 1400. 09/29/2015 693 JAPAN, Tokyo, JOAB NHK2 1338 good signal with language lessons. 09/29/2015 738 TAHITI/TAIWAN 1402 mixing weak signals. 09/29/2015 747 JAPAN, Sapporo, JOIB NHK2 1342 good signal with heavy KXTG splatter. 09/29/2015 774 JAPAN, Akita, JOUB NHK2 1306 good signal with language lessons. 09/29/2015 828 JAPAN, Osaka, JOBB NHK2 1344 fair signal // JOUB 774. 09/29/2015 873 JAPAN, Kumamoto, 1404 brief weak signal then faded in splatter. 09/29/2015 972 REPUBLIC OF KOREA, Dangjin, 1348 fair signal in ECSS mode. Heavy KUFO splatter. 09/29/2015 1422 JAPAN, Yokohama, JORK weak signal with talk and music. 09/29/2015 1503 JAPAN, Akita, JOUK NHK1 fair with man in Japanese and // JOAK 594. 09/29/2015 1566 REPUBLIC OF KOREA, HLAZ 1314 fair with Japanese and religious organ music. 09/29/2015 1575 THAILAND, Ban Phachi, VOA 1314 very weak with woman in Asian language. 09/29/2015
